Shatta Wale responds to Akufo-Addo’s birthday tweet with new song 'Rado Rado'

Dancehall artist, Shatta Wale seems not to have gotten over President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o's tweet to him on his birthday.

The leader of the Shatta Movement has composed a new song in response to the president's invitation to the Flagstaff House in the surprise pidgin tweet which has got the world talking.

The President,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o in a tweet a fortnight ago wished Shatta Wale a happy birthday in Pidgin English and subsequently invited him to visit the seat of government.

Although the President's tweet did not directly respond to Shatta's request for a land cruiser as a birthday gift, a trip to the Flagstaff House may just be an ideal gift for the controversial musician.

Akufo-Addo tweeted; "Happy birthday @shattawalegh! You for come visit me for Flagstaff House o!".

Shatta Wale after the President's reply tweeted with excitement saying he would pay him a visit.

"Thank you, your Excellency. I will follow the necessary procedures and pay a visit soon Mr President. I hope my land cruiser will be ready," he tweeted.

Their series of tweets went viral with many Ghanaians talking about them on social media.

The “kakai” hit-maker on producer MOG's beat has released his latest song title 'Rado Rado', a track in appreciation of the President’s tweet.
